摘要:
本文將圍繞軟件開發(fā)工作日志展開討論,通過詳細闡述四個方面,以幫助讀者更好地了解軟件開發(fā)工作日志的重要性和優(yōu)勢。首先,文章將介紹軟件開發(fā)工作日志的背景信息,引發(fā)讀者的興趣和關注。
正文:
工作日志是軟件開發(fā)過程中記錄工作任務、進度、問題和解決方案的一種記錄方式。它能夠提供全面的工作情況概覽,幫助開發(fā)人員更好地掌握項目進展,促進溝通和協(xié)作。
首先,工作日志記錄了每個開發(fā)人員的工作任務和目標,能夠使團隊成員清晰地了解自己的工作重點,避免重復勞動和任務交叉。
其次,工作日志能夠記錄工作進度和時間分配情況,幫助項目經理掌握項目的進展和時間管理,以便及時調整計劃和資源。
另外,工作日志還能夠記錄問題和解決方案,使得開發(fā)人員能夠及時記錄和解決遇到的問題,減少項目延期和質量問題的風險。
工作日志的內容應包括但不限于以下幾個方面:
1. 每日工作任務和目標的記錄,包括所負責的模塊或功能的具體內容和進展情況;
2. 工作所用的時間、資源和工具,以及與其他團隊成員的協(xié)作情況;
3. 遇到的問題和難點,以及解決方案和經驗總結;
4. 需要與項目經理、測試人員或其他相關人員進行溝通的事項。
此外,工作日志還應滿足以下要求:
1. 簡潔明了,語言準確,具備統(tǒng)一的格式和規(guī)范;
2. 及時記錄工作情況,避免信息丟失或遺忘;
3. 定期進行總結和回顧,提取經驗教訓和改進點;
4. 可以作為項目文檔的一部分,便于回溯和復盤。
使用工作日志的好處是明顯的。首先,它能夠提高工作效率和團隊協(xié)作,通過記錄和分享工作情況,避免任務重復和溝通不暢。其次,它能夠幫助開發(fā)人員更好地管理時間和資源,提高工作質量和符合度。最后,工作日志還可以作為項目驗收和評估的重要依據(jù)。
然而,使用工作日志也面臨一些挑戰(zhàn)。首先,對于一些開發(fā)人員來說,記錄工作日志可能被視為額外的負擔,需要增加額外的工作量。其次,由于工作日志內容涵蓋范圍廣泛,有時可能存在信息重復或過于冗長的問題。此外,工作日志的有效使用還需要團隊成員的共同配合和規(guī)范。
為了更好地使用工作日志,開發(fā)團隊可以采取以下實踐和工具:
1. 建立規(guī)范和模板,使得工作日志內容具備一致性和可讀性;
2. 定期檢查和回顧工作日志,及時發(fā)現(xiàn)問題并提出改進方案;
3. 使用專門的工作日志工具或軟件,如JIRA、Trello等,能夠更方便地記錄和管理工作;
4. 培養(yǎng)良好的工作日志習慣,使其成為日常工作不可或缺的一部分。
結論:
通過本文的闡述,我們可以得出以下結論:軟件開發(fā)工作日志是一種記錄工作任務和進展的重要工具,能夠提高團隊的工作效率和協(xié)作能力。雖然在使用過程中可能面臨挑戰(zhàn),但通過合理的實踐和工具選擇,可以充分發(fā)揮工作日志的優(yōu)勢,并最大程度地促進軟件開發(fā)項目的成功。建議開發(fā)團隊在日常工作中重視工作日志的記錄和管理,以提升團隊的工作效率和項目的質量。未來的研究可以探索更加智能化和自動化的工作日志方式,提高工作日志的效率和實用性。